The second A Marble Calm album has been released as a limited edition clear vinyl release via the Dutch Tonefloat label. The album features a 22 minute suite, 'Blue Turns to Grey', and also has guest appearances from Alias Grace vocalist Sandra O'Neill and Edinburgh based singer Steve Adey. 'Another World' from 'Surfacing' has been included on the 30th July edition of the Anti-Hit List, influential Toronto journalist John Sakamoto's weekly critical look at the best music outside the mainstream:
"Among the influences listed on the website of this mesmerizing collective are Sigur Ross (), Talk Talks Spirit of Eden and Keith Jarretts Koln Concert, to which we would humbly add the ECM roster in general and latter-day David Sylvian in particular. The effect is akin to contemplating the stillness of a pond thats surrounded by spectators whose guiding principle is to subtly alter the environment while barely disturbing the surface."

An exclusive new track, entitled 'Restless' is now available from Burning Shed's mp3 downloads page. Shimmering guitars, marimba textures and found sounds form a backdrop for Chilvers' wandering electric piano and fretless bass in a meditative instrumental that recalls Labradford and Harold Budd.
A collection of five solo tracks from Jon Hart, produced by Peter Chilvers is also available.

Two mp3s are available exclusively for download from Burning Shed. 'Submerging Flutes' is an alternative version of the final track from 'Surfacing', featuring flute textures from Theo Travis. 'Ringinglow' is a brand new 12 minute instrumental, recorded especially for mp3 release.
